The Minister of Economy and Trade, Mohamed Al-Huwaij, has issued a decision banning the import of goods containing words or images that violate public morals, contradict Islamic law, or relate to the Zionist entity.

The decision bans the supply of clothes, fabrics, textiles, shoes, and all goods that contain words, phrases, drawings, images, symbols, slogans, or flags that violate public order and violate public morals of the Libyan society or are inconsistent with the Islamic faith, or those associated with any terrorist organization or related to the Zionist entity.”

The decision also provides in its second article that the Customs Authority and the various law enforcement agencies should take all legal measures against violators in accordance with the legislation in force.
